WARSHIPS AS MAIL BOATS.

SOUTH AFRICAN PROPOSAL, lly Assoeiation-Oonyrtehl (Roc. December 13, 10.20 p.m.) London, t December 13. Tho "Daily Chronicle" states that Mr. Graaf, Minister for Works in the Union Cabinet, proposes that tho South African Government shall build a fleet of armed cruisers, costing ,£3,000,000, to be used to carry mails in peace and lent (o Great Britain in war time.

It was stated at the beginning of 'November that the, South African Union Government still adhered to its determination to build its own fleet of mail steamers if .compelled to do bo. and was making inquiries to that end amen.? shipbuilders in.England. It is estimated that a fleet of seven ships, sufficient foT tho wail' service, would not cost more than < £.7..W0,000. It is maintained that there will be no .difficulty in finding, in South Africa the money necessary for tho construction of ,t State-o\>;ned line, a voto for which would have to be parsed by tho Union.Parliament when it meets in January. Tho profits from the South African railways, which amounted to some ,£900,000 for the period April-July of this year, would, it is added, alone sfiffict' for carrying out the policy which tho Government is prepared to follow with regard lo tho establishment of a Stateowned lino. The Australian service presumably represents an extension of the project.
